Storytelling can be an effective knowledge sharing technique for organizations. It conveys context, relationships, and emotions more effectively than other communication methods. Storytelling is useful for team building, breaking down cultural barriers, project debriefing, and capturing project impacts. Stories give complexity a tangible form and help highlight challenges, opportunities, and human impacts of projects and programs. Effective stories include elements like the title, teller, listener, setting, characters, challenge, action, turning point, resolution, and visual components.
